David Han commented on KNOX-3425:
---------------------------------

on further investigation, this isn't due to the exception swallowing. there's a 
problem with the UserSearchInterceptor.bind method where if any of the remote 
backends allow anonymous bind, then anonymous bind will be allowed.

> The UserSearchInterceptor is configured before the AuthenticationInterceptor. 
> The search implementation swallows exceptions with the intention to allow 
> partial results from multiple backends. The bug is that this exception 
> handling behavior also swallows exceptions raised by the authentication 
> interceptor.
> I think that the behavior should be changed to raise any exceptions rather 
> than swallowing. Swallowing exceptions also makes it unclear if there were 
> any configuration problems connecting to a remote backend.
